Culver Viaduct Weekend Work
When I updated the service diversions this past Thursday, I had listed 2 major diversions involving the & . The diversions called for no trains between Jay St-MetroTech and 18 Av & no trains between Hoyt-Schermerhorn Sts and Church Av. The reason for these diversions is due to work on the Culver Viaduct.
